With Worldee, people travel like experienced travelers - without spending weeks planning. First, you choose a real travel plan created by an experienced traveler. Then, in a few clicks, you book all services in one place: flights, hotels, car, experiences. One trip, one package, one app in your pocket.

We’re now looking for a Senior Growth Marketer who can turn our research, content and product into predictable, profitable growth across multiple markets - with a small budget and a big brain. This is not a Head of Growth role and not a Performance Marketing Lead role. We already have both. This is a senior doer role for someone who loves building funnels, improving conversion and owning the customer journey from first touch to booking.

Your mission

Your job is simple to describe, hard to do:

  • Increase and stabilise conversion on our core funnels, especially for high-value trips with long decision cycles.
  • Turn our existing deep research, HVCOs and product advantages into clear, testable funnel strategies.
  • Help us become ROI positive and scalable across markets, starting with Czech Republic and the US.

You will own the end-to-end marketing journey for long consideration travel products: from first ad view or content touch, through lead magnets and email nurturing, to booking.

How you will work and with whom

You will not be alone, but you will also not be a classic manager. You will work with a very lean team:

  • Your role: You are not the person inside ad accounts every day. But deep performance marketing knowledge is mandatory.
  • You will co-design campaigns, funnels, audiences, offers, measurement with our Performance Marketer.
  • You will spend the majority of your time planning, writing, building, analysing and testing - not managing people.
  • You will constantly look for high-leverage, low-cost moves: smarter segmentation instead of bigger budgets, better offers instead of more impressions, smarter content and partnerships instead of just more ads.

What you will actually do

  • Own the full funnel strategy for key destinations and segments.
  • From first touch (ads, content, HVCOs - checklists, guides, planners).
  • Through lead capture (lead magnets, planners, checklists).
  • Through long, multi-touch nurturing (email, remarketing, content).
  • To booking and post-booking experience.
  • Design and improve messaging and positioning for high-price, multi-day trips with long decision journeys.
  • Balance rational value (time saved, money saved) and emotional value (confidence, dream trip, FOMO reduction).

Work hand-in-hand with our Performance Marketer to:

  • Define angles, audiences, offers and funnel flows.
  • Set clear success metrics and testing plans.
  • Review performance data and turn it into concrete experiments.
  • Own CRO on key web flows.

Always with the lens of a long, emotional decision, not impulse buying.

Work with our Email Specialist to:

  • Build and optimise email sequences for long decision cycles.
  • Design nurture paths for different segments and markets.
  • Keep leads warm, informed and moving forward over time.
  • Create and test guerilla / low-cost tactics, such as content and creator collaborations, communities and referral loops, smart remarketing and lifecycle tricks that squeeze more value from every click.

Build a habit of continuous experimentation. Always be testing headlines, layouts, offers, lead magnets, sequences. Document what works and what doesn’t.
